Default Re: Decent price for laundry detergent??

Originally Posted by mrsjschultz View Post
What would you consider a great sale/clearance price for name brand laundry detergent when going by the ounce? Less than 4-5 cents or better?

I'm looking at 100oz. - 200oz. containers...thanks!!!
First, laundry detergents vary a lot thise days re: amount used per load. It is better to do comparisons based on # of loads. Luckily the number of loads is indicated on the containers.

I've started my price book!! Least expensive I have found so far was SunBurst 2x at WalMart. $1.97 for 40 loads, so just under 5 cents per load.

You asked about name brands - CVS has Tide on sale this week - up to 48 loads for $8. With $10 ECB with purchase of $20 P&G, that is effectively $4 for 48 loads = 8 1/3 cents per load. If you have a $4 off $20 purchase thing, then that would be a further 20% savings bringing it to 6.7 cents per load. It would be even better if you had coupons. I'm still new, so not many good coupons.

So, short answer for me - a great price would be 4 cents per load right now. For seasoned shoppers, I'm sure it is less.
